如何实现“mysql yyyymmddhhmmss转成日期”

整体流程

下面通过表格展示整个流程的步骤:

步骤 描述
1 从数据库中查询出时间字符串
2 使用MySQL内置函数将时间字符串转换为日期

具体步骤

步骤一:从数据库中查询出时间字符串

首先,你需要从数据库中查询出时间字符串,可以使用如下SQL语句:

SELECT your_date_column FROM your_table WHERE your_condition;
  • your_date_column:代表存储时间的字段
  • your_table:代表存储时间的表
  • your_condition:代表查询条件

步骤二:使用MySQL内置函数将时间字符串转换为日期

接下来,你可以使用MySQL内置函数STR_TO_DATE将时间字符串转换为日期,如下所示:

SELECT STR_TO_DATE(your_date_column, '%Y%m%d%H%i%s') AS date_column FROM your_table WHERE your_condition;
  • your_date_column:代表存储时间的字段
  • %Y%m%d%H%i%s:代表时间字符串的格式,其中%Y表示年份,%m表示月份,%d表示日期,%H表示小时,%i表示分钟,%s表示秒
  • date_column:代表转换后的日期字段
  • your_table:代表存储时间的表
  • your_condition:代表查询条件

类图

classDiagram
    class Developer {
        - name: String
        - experience: String
        + teachBeginner(): void
    }
    class Beginner {
        - name: String
        + learn(): void
    }
    Developer <|-- Beginner

甘特图

gantt
    title 实现“mysql yyyymmddhhmmss转成日期”任务甘特图
    dateFormat YYYY-MM-DD
    section 整体流程
    从数据库中查询出时间字符串: done, 2022-01-01, 1d
    使用MySQL内置函数将时间字符串转换为日期: active, 2022-01-02, 1d

通过以上步骤,你就可以成功将“mysql yyyymmddhhmmss转成日期”了。祝你学习顺利!